3. Bathroom bowl float
The bathroom bowl float is a vital a part of the bathroom’s flushing system. It really works at the side of the fill valve to manage the quantity of water used per flush. When the water stage within the tank drops after a flush, the float drops and opens the fill valve. This enables water to stream into the tank till the float rises to its correct stage, shutting off the fill valve.

Title of Side 2: How the bathroom bowl float works
When the water stage within the tank drops after a flush, the float drops with it. This opens the fill valve, permitting water to stream into the tank. Because the water stage rises, the float rises with it. When the water stage reaches its correct stage, the float shuts off the fill valve.
